A permit is required only if an organized activity involves the use of, or has impact upon public property, traffic flow, pedestrian movement, public facilities, parks, sidewalks, street areas or the temporary use of private property in a manner that significantly varies from its current land use. The permit application process begins when you submit to the City of Colorado Springs Police Department a completed Permit Application. If you plan to film at a city park, it is your responsibility to contact the appropriate division or facility manager within the Parks & Recreation Department in order to coordinate the scheduling of your event. Special rules, regulations and restrictions unique to each site or facility may apply. This does include Garden of the Gods Park.
